4) Black/White Spot
Description : 1. Dark or blurry spots occur periodically in the printing
2. White spots occur periodically in the printing
the rollers in the Developer may be conta-
minated with foreign matte or paper particles.
of 62.9mm, or black spots occur elsewhere,
partially broken, the transfer voltage is

1. If dark or blurry
black spots occur periodically,
(Charge roller : 26.7mm interval
OPC drum : 62.9mm interval)
2. If faded areas or voids
occur in a black image at intervals
the OPC drum surface is
damaged.
3. If a black image is
abnormal or the transfer roller's
life has expired.
Run the Self-test 2 or 3 times.
In case of 62.9mm interval
unremovable in 1, cleanly remove
foreign substances stuck on the OPC
location equivalent to black spots and
white spots with a dry duster.
1. The transfer roller guarantees
30,000 sheets printing. If the
roller's life is expired, replace it.
2. In case of 39.2 mm interval
unremovable in 1, take measures
as to replace the develop-er
cartridge and try to print out.
5. Clean the inside of the set against
the paper particles and foreign
matter in order not to cause the
trouble.
